Non-prescription Painkillers
OTC painkillers are typically used for various disorders such as headaches, muscle pains, and fever. The most popular choices consist of:
- Paracetamol (Acetaminophen): Known for its effectiveness in decreasing fever and moderate to moderate pain. Brand names like Panadol are commonly recognized.
- Ibuprofen: An NSAID utilized to ease pain and inflammation. Brands such as Nurofen provide trustworthy products for users.
- Aspirin: Commonly used for pain relief and as a blood thinner. It's important to use this under guidance when integrated with other medications.
Prescription Painkillers
In more extreme cases, prescription painkillers may be required. These medications usually require a physician's recommendation and consist of:
- Tramadol: Often recommended for moderate pain; it carries the danger of reliance if misused.
- Oxycodone: A potent opioid used for extreme pain however features rigid guidelines due to its abuse capacity.
- Morphine: Reserved for extreme pain management, particularly in post-surgical and terminal care circumstances.
Regulations Surrounding Painkiller Purchases
Understanding the legal framework surrounding painkiller purchases in Moscow is crucial. Here's a fast overview:
- OTC Painkillers: Available without a prescription in drug stores and supermarkets. Nevertheless, buying bigger amounts may raise eyebrows amongst pharmacy staff.
- Prescription Medications: A legitimate prescription from a certified doctor is required. The majority of drug stores will need identification and might record your purchase.
- Managed Substances: Certain medications like Tramadol and Oxycodone are classified as illegal drugs and undergo more stringent regulations.
